Comparison Overview

Get ready for a showdown between brute strength and modern efficiency! The 2025 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D commands attention with a massive 401 hp and 464 lb-ft of torque, embodying classic heavy-duty dominance for serious hauls. In contrast, the 2026 Toyota Tundra offers a more approachable package, though it trails significantly in power with 348 hp. While the Silverado flexes its muscle, the Tundra boasts a measurable efficiency advantage, achieving a combined 20 MPG versus the Silverado's unrated performance. Furthermore, the Tundra slips in with a lower starting MSRP of $41,260, saving buyers $5,240 compared to the Silverado's $46,500 entry point. Even the physical dimensions hint at their missions: the Silverado stands taller at 80.9 inches, demanding more road presence than the Tundra’s 78.0 inches.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about comparing the 2025 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D and 2026 Toyota Tundra.

What is the primary performance difference between the 2025 Silverado 3500HD and the 2026 Tundra?

The Silverado 3500HD is significantly more potent, delivering 401 hp and 464 lb-ft of torque, compared to the Tundra's 348 hp and 405 lb-ft of torque. This means the Silverado is built for higher-stress hauling scenarios.

How much money can I save by opting for the Tundra over the Silverado?

The 2026 Toyota Tundra has a notable price advantage, starting at an MSRP of $41,260, which is $5,240 less than the 2025 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D's starting price of $46,500.

Which truck offers better fuel efficiency for daily driving?

The Tundra clearly indicates better efficiency with a published 20 combined MPG rating (18 city/23 highway). The Silverado’s fuel economy data was not specified for this comparison.

Are both trucks equipped with the same type of drivetrain and transmission?

Yes, both models utilize a rear-wheel drive configuration coupled with a 10-speed shiftable automatic transmission, suggesting similar engagement for highway cruising and standard towing.

Which vehicle is physically larger, impacting parking or garage space?

The 2025 Silverado 3500HD is the larger vehicle across the board, boasting a greater height of 80.9 inches compared to the Tundra's 78.0 inches, and it is also slightly longer at 235.6 inches.

Do both trucks require premium gasoline?

No, both the 2025 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D and the 2026 Toyota Tundra specify that they run on regular unleaded fuel, which is beneficial for long-term running costs.
